Foggy mornings and cooler weekends are on the radar for Orlando residents. Dense fog has led to a National Weather Service advisory, limiting visibility to a mere quarter mile in certain areas until 10 AM EST. According to the National Weather Service in Melbourne, FL, drivers are encouraged to slow down, use low-beam headlights, and allow for increased following distance when on the road.

Those looking to soak up some sea air along with the fog advisory should take heed. Boating conditions offshore have been less than ideal, though a gradual improvement is expected later today. However, the risk of dangerous rip currents will persist into late week, unsettling plans for those aiming to take advantage of the coastal allure. Meanwhile, temperatures across the East Central Florida (ECFL) region are currently in the 60s zone, with winds laying low gently.

As we lean into the sunset hours of today and through the cloak of night, drier air will whisk down the peninsula’s spine, bracing locals for a dip in the mercury forecasted for the weekend—a crisp breath of change compared to the area's usual warmth. To those embracing the outdoors, maximum temperatures will play around in the mid to upper 70s near the coast, while the inland domain may nudge the low 80s before night brings a cooler touch to the air with lows expected well into the 50s to around 60F.

Friday to Thursday outlook suggests another trough will extend its reach across the Florida peninsula, inviting much cooler and drier air as a weekend guest; tempered days with 60s and possibly upper 50s north of I-4 are set to stay, such temperatures offering a pause from Florida’s signature heat, although, as Sunday unfurls, warmth will begin to infiltrate once again heading into the subsequent week, just as the highs carve their way back into the gentle embrace of the 70s. Over the rolling waves, boaters should anticipate challenging conditions that may extend from late Sunday into Monday, rendering offshore escapades particularly precarious.
